Look Out for Licensed Casinos and Bookmakers
It doesn’t matter what you are gambling on, from a roulette wheel to a live football match, you need to ensure you are betting with a reputable company. To do this you need to find someone who holds the relevant license. If you are in the UK then you need to look for bookmakers and casinos that are licensed and regulated by the UK Gambling Commission, while other jurisdictions have the ability to hand out licenses for other areas.
A license from the UK Gambling Commission is seen as the biggest endorsement available for gambling websites, so make this your first priority when finding somewhere to bet.
Look for an SSL Certificate
When you sign up with a gambling website you will be giving them a lot of details about yourself. This will include your name and address as well as the details of the payment method you use, which could be your debit card or bank account. These are all vitally important and while the company may be properly regulated and have passed the tests required to get a license, they need to have a fully secure website to deal with transactions. This is vital to prevent anyone from stealing your data.
The best way to look for this is by looking for an SSL Certificate on the website. If they have this, it means that the website is a secure and safe place to complete transactions without fear of someone stealing your details. A gambling company that holds a strong license and also has an SSL Certificate on their website is what you should be aiming to find in terms of security and safety.
Check Reviews of the Sites
The great thing about the internet is that anyone can leave a review for a website or company they have used. These are invaluable for punters, and they point you in the right direction in terms of where to bet. They will also provide you with vital information that you can use to aid you when it comes to making a decision about who to sign up with. For example, if a review says that the casino site in question is complicated to use and no good for new players, you can stay away if you’re a novice gambler. However, if it says it is user-friendly and the ideal starting point, then this is the one you should be signing up with. Check Social Media
Alongside in-depth reviews, you will also be able to find out information about casinos and bookmaker websites through social media. It is expected that each company will have at least one social media page and you can get a feel for the service they offer by reading what they put on there. It is also worth typing their name into a search bar on social media to see if anyone is talking about them, either in a positive or a negative manner.
